Advantages and Disadvantages
Advantages:
- High Flexibility: Manages up to 16 different yields simultaneously, perfect for diverse projects.
- Automated Workflow: Features automatic reagent recognition and remote updates for improved efficiency.
- Advanced Protection: UV lamps, negative pressure, and HEPA filtration minimize contamination risks.
- Compact Design: Portability allows for use in various settings, enhancing versatility.
Disadvantages:
- High Cost: Although it offers excellent functionality, the price might be a hurdle for smaller labs.
- Specialized Maintenance Required: Needs trained personnel for maintenance and updates.

Technical Specifications
Model | YR01869-2 |
Throughput | 16 |
Processing Volume | 20-1700μL |
Sample Processing Volume | 200-500μL |
Compatible Consumables | Customized 96-deep-well plates, single 6-strip tubes |
Inter-well Difference | CV≤3% |
Mixing Method | Rotary mixing |
Rotary Speed | 100~3000rpm |
Temperature Control Range | Temperature control separately for lysis and elution. |
Temperature range from 30°C to 120°C. | |
Temperature Control Accuracy | Heating speed: 4.0±0.2°C/s. |
Temperature accuracy: ±1.0°C. | |
Temperature uniformity:≤1.0°C. | |
Languages | Chinese/English |
Protocol Management | Flexible to create, edit and delete protocols |
Operation Mode | Mode 1: Android systems in smartphones/tablets |
Mode 2: 6.86 inch full-color LCD screen | |
Automatic Control | Automatic opening and closing of the experiment cabin |
Reagent Identification | Automatic identification of reagent information and running the assays |
Mixing Sleeve Monitoring | Real-time monitoring of the mixing sleeves status in experiment |
Magnetic Bead Residue | ≤1% |
Power Failure Protection | Choose freely whether or not to continue the experiment when the power is on again after cutting off |
Disinfection | Ozone + UV disinfection |
Auto Power-off | Auto power-off after UV disinfection |
Negative-Pressure Filtration | Negative pressure HEPA filtration module |
Connection Port Type | USB port |
Weight | 7.4Kg (net) |
Instrument Dimensions | 210mm(L)*229mm(W)*242mm(H) |
Power Supply | AC220V, 50Hz |
